Aren’t we young every year?

It's where you are inexperienced that's an issue and this season was extremely high at the skill and trenches. We ranked 13th in the SEC (2nd to last) and 114th in CFB for returning starter experience. Replacing your QB. Despite all the appreciation of Burrow, he's a 1st year starter that arrived this summer. Davis was our most experience WR - gone. Ingram was our best OL - gone. Guice and Williams were far better than Brossette/CEH. The remaining returning WRs had less than 200yds combined. Our most experience OL is a JUCO transfer. The rest are soph/FR.

Then matters have been made worse with an offensive gameplan that is disjointed. The offense will be better next year simply due to experience and new talent ie Kardell, Davis and Emery, but we need better play calling if we are going to beat elite defenses like Bama's.
